Hydropower Plants' Units Commitment And Load Dispatch Under Short Term Economic Operation

With the growing size of the power system and the implementation of the power market reform in China, separating power plants from power network becomes imperative and power plants must submit their price curves to the trading center and then bid for load. In the new model of power market, the load in the next day is dispatched by the trading center. To the hydropower plant, how to fulfill the units commitments and economic dispatch according to the assigned load and reduce the power price is a crucial topic,which needs to be solved to facilitate the operation of hydropower plants.Here new problems under the power market are introduced, especially for the hydropower plants. Several optimization algorithms, both traditional and modern intelligent ones, are interpreted briefly. Basic principles, advantages and improvements of PSO algorithm are explained elaborately. Then a model of hydropower plant is built and an improved BPSO algorithm is adopted to solve it. Some specific strategies are proposed to enhance the ability of searching the optimal solution.The proposed new approach was applied to hydropower plant at Yunnan province. Based on the simulation platform, solutions are acquired and results analysis is also given out.
